谷歌浏览器的负载均衡特性
随着互联网技术的快速发展,现代浏览器在功能和性能上的要求日益提高。谷歌浏览器(Google Chrome)作为一种广泛使用的浏览器,不仅以其快速、稳定著称,还具备了一系列先进的技术特性。在众多技术中,负载均衡特性是一个值得深入探讨的方面。它不仅优化了用户的网页浏览体验,还显著提升了网络资源的利用效率。
负载均衡的基本概念是将流量和请求智能地分配到多个服务器或资源上,以防止某一服务器因过载而影响整体性能。谷歌浏览器通过一系列机制实现了这一特性,确保用户在访问各种网站时能够获得流畅的体验。
首先,谷歌浏览器在网络请求管理上采取了异步加载的方式。这意味着浏览器可以同时发起多个请求,而非一一等待前一个请求完成后再进行下一个。这种方式使得网络请求得以快速而有效地分配到网络中的不同资源上,减少了用户等待时间,并提高了网页加载速度。通过这种方式,谷歌浏览器能够动态调整资源的使用,确保用户在进行多任务操作时不会受到影响。
其次,谷歌浏览器的智能缓存机制也是其负载均衡特性的一部分。浏览器会根据用户的浏览习惯和访问频率,智能地缓存常用网页和资源。这样,当用户请求相同内容时,浏览器可以直接从本地缓存中读取,而无需重新向远程服务器发送请求。这不仅减少了服务器的负担,还大幅提高了页面的加载速度,使得用户体验更加流畅。
此外,谷歌浏览器还内置了一些先进的网络协议,如HTTP/2和QUIC。这些协议通过多路复用、头部压缩等技术,进一步优化了数据的传输效率。例如,HTTP/2允许多个请求在同一连接中并行进行,这大大降低了延迟,提高了浏览器和服务器之间的信息传输效率。同时,QUIC协议在设计之初就考虑了负载均衡的需求,通过减少连接和传输过程中的延迟,提升了整体网络性能。
再者,谷歌浏览器开发的扩展性和插件功能也为负载均衡提供了支持。用户可以通过安装各种扩展来优化自己的浏览体验,这些扩展能够在后台智能地分配和管理网络请求,从而进一步提高了资源利用效率。
最后,谷歌浏览器还积极收集和分析用户的使用数据。通过对这些数据的分析,谷歌能够不断优化其负载均衡算法,并在需要时调整资源分配策略,以保证用户在高并发情况下的流畅体验。这种基于数据驱动的优化手段,使得谷歌浏览器在面临不同网络环境和请求负载时,能够快速适应并提供最佳的浏览体验。
总体来看,谷歌浏览器的负载均衡特性是其众多技术创新中的一项重要组成部分。通过异步请求管理、智能缓存、现代网络协议以及扩展性支持,谷歌浏览器不仅提升了用户的浏览速度和体验,还实现了网络资源的优化利用。在未来,随着网络技术的进一步发展,我们可以期待谷歌浏览器在负载均衡方面带来更多的创新与突破。